Ferozepur DC flags off Marathon from Shaheed Bhagat Singh Stadium
Ferozepur March 31, 2019: ‘Energising the youths for Tandrust Punjab’ theme of today’s Marathon event, Deputy Commissioner, Ferozepur Chander Gaind today morning flagged off the Marathon with more than 3000 participants – to sensitize people about election process and to keep them fit besides floating a special message for the youths to shun the menace of drugs and join sports – from Shaheed Bhagat Singh Stadium to Golf Club and back. The event was organized with proper arrangements to facilitate the participants and ensure that they had a memorable event. Leading the event from the front, the deputy commissioner himself participated in the marathon and run up to ML Bhaskar Chowk i.e. five kilometers, along with Divisional Commissioner Sumer Singh Gurjar, Dy.GOC Brig Mohanti, Session Judge PP Singh, IG M.S. Cheena, SDM Amit Gupta, Assistant Commissioner Ranjit singh and CEO of DCM group of schools Anirudh Gupta. During the marathon, participants were found to be enthusiastic for having pictures with deputy commissioner Gaind, who is known as public DC and Gaind happily reciprocated to the same. A large number of participants took selfies with deputy commissioner en route to the stadium. Gaind said that every one of us especially the youth must come forward and take part actively in the marathon and also encourage others to vote must in these elections. He stated that the hard-earned right of the vote must not be wasted and youngsters must exercise it judiciously to strengthen democracy at the grass root level adding that the district administration has taken this initiative to spread maximum awareness amongst the youth. A huge gathering of locals which include students, youths, employees, businessmen, representative of various social organizations, wearing T-Shirts with message in slogans – Punjab Karega Matdaan, Every Vote is necessary, Bye to Drugs Join Sports in white and blue colours - at the stadium was giving a fair like look of the event, not less than a state level function. Speaking to the media persons, Chander Gaind said, the district administration has taken the initiative to awaken Ferozepurians for the noble cause by organizing this Marathon event so that this border town should not give a sleepy look. The event has been organized to give a message to have maximum participation of voters in the coming Lok Sabha elections in this part of the country on May 19 and to the youths to concentrate on their studies and never think about the drugs which spoil your career, he added. Earlier, Gaind along with others took pledge for further wiping out the curse of drugs from the district. He also divulged that in future similar events for the encouragement of Ferozepurians would also be organized with the special focus on drugs in the rural areas. DCM Group of Schools had a great contribution to enthrall the audience and boost the runners by entertaining the audience with patriotic songs and bhangra. In the end, Chander Gaind said, I have no words to thank all those who have associated with the event wholeheartedly, to make it a grand success. On this occasion, those who excelled in the different events of Marathon were also honoured with a Souvenir and cash prizes.
